Crystal Springs is a 2.3 MW hydro power plant in the United States, operated by Crystal Springs Hydro Elec LP and commissioned in 1988. Ranked #1169 of 1469 hydro plants in the United States. Its 2.3 MW represents 0.002% of the United States' total hydro capacity of 117,947 MW. The largest hydro plant in the United States is the Grand Coulee Dam at 6,809 MW, making Crystal Springs 0.00034 times smaller. Nearby plants include Lower Salmon (Hydro, 60 MW), Twin Falls (ID) (Hydro, 52.7 MW), and Upper Salmon A (Hydro, 18 MW). The facility is located in Idaho, approximately 100 km southeast of Boise.
